Supercharger (Band)

Supercharger was a San Francisco-based garage rock band formed by Greg Lowery (vocals/bass), Darin Raeffelli (guitar/vocals), and Karen Singletary (drums/vocals) in 1991. In 1993 they recorded Goes Way Out for Estrus Records. After a European tour with the Mummies in 1993, Supercharger disbanded.
